Hi,
Yes, upgraded URLs = all the final* urls and settings around it. By
default, this works only for your test accounts. Once your account is
whitelisted for the feature (through the signup form), your calls will
start working against production accounts, and ads will function properly.

Hi,
1. Yes, the user will be sent to the right version of the url depending on
the detected device.
2. No, url needn't be set if you set finalUrl.
Url field will eventually go away, and will be replaced by the finalUrls
fields
- FinalUrl is where you want your customer to land.
